Ragdoll deaths are a cooler effect. Not least because they're not silly. Well, depending on the ragdoll coode...
Gibs were always strange inclusion. Not as much in Doom, which 'gibbed' things only if you hit them with high-explosives, but subsequent shooters took to having bodies disintegrate into bloody chunks merely if you shot them a bunch with, say, a pistol.
Unless this is restricted to significant quantities of dynamite or gunpowder barrels (you just know they'll be everywhere), this will also just be silly. Even more so given the setting, I think.
